    A Note

    Dorothy Harlin and William Stone’s life stories were written May 19, 1922, and February 26, 1924, their births. Dorothy was awarded numerous Customer Service Awards at work. The following scriptures represent them: 1 Corinthians 15:10 for Dorothy and Matthew 25:21 for William.

    Dorothy taught Sunday school, and William was a doorkeeper and senior usher and was awarded the twenty-year service plaque.

    Dorothy’s life was a constant, never-ending reminder for her family, friends, and others. Memories of Dorothy’s compassion, her love, her willingness to give, her angelic twinkle, her smile.

    On March 26, 1999, Dorothy ascended to heaven. What a wonderful time to ascend, for Christ rose on Easter to ascend to our Father in heaven. Christ bore the cross for all to have life. No cross, no crown.

    Our family physician wrote a letter that best summed up Dorothy’s life. He stated how Dorothy never entered his office without first asking how he and his family were doing. Thank you, Dr. AC and Dr. SJH.

    William suffered as he lay in bed, no longer able to eat, sip a drink, or walk. Not once did I see William cry, but I remember William saying, I am a child of God.
